Learn full-stack web development from basics to deployment with our comprehensive course, mastering front-end, back-end, and deployment skills for a rewarding career.
Dive into Full-Stack Web Development: Your Journey from Basics to Deployment
Embarking on a journey to become a full-stack web developer can be both exciting and daunting. Fortunately, the 'Advanced Certificate in Full-Stack Web Development: From Basics to Deployment' course is designed to make this journey smooth and rewarding. Let's explore what this course offers and how it can help you master the art of web development.
Building a Strong Foundation
Firstly, the course begins with the basics. You'll start by understanding the fundamentals of web development. This includes learning HTML, CSS, and JavaScript. These are the building blocks of any website. Moreover, you'll gain hands-on experience with these technologies. This ensures that you're not just learning theory but also applying it in real-world scenarios.
Next, you'll dive into more advanced topics. These include responsive design and version control with Git. Responsive design ensures your websites look great on all devices. Meanwhile, Git helps you manage your code efficiently. This section is crucial as it prepares you for more complex tasks ahead.
Mastering Back-End Development
After solidifying your front-end skills, the course shifts focus to back-end development. You'll learn server-side programming with Node.js. This powerful tool allows you to create dynamic web applications. Additionally, you'll explore databases, including SQL and NoSQL options. Understanding databases is essential for storing and managing data effectively.
Moreover, you'll get to work with APIs. APIs enable communication between different software applications. This skill is highly valuable in today's interconnected digital world. By the end of this section, you'll be comfortable building robust back-end systems.
Putting It All Together
Now, let's talk about the deployment phase. This is where you bring your entire project to life. You'll learn how to deploy your applications using platforms like AWS, Heroku, or Netlify. Deployment can seem intimidating, but this course breaks it down step-by-step. You'll gain confidence in launching your projects to the world.
Furthermore, the course emphasizes best practices in web development. This includes writing clean, efficient code and following industry standards. These practices ensure your projects are scalable and maintainable. They also make you a more valuable asset in the job market.
Why Choose This Course?
In conclusion, the 'Advanced Certificate in Full-Stack Web Development: From Basics to Deployment' course is a comprehensive guide. It takes you from the basics of web development to deploying your own applications. The course is designed to be inclusive and accessible. Whether you're a beginner or looking to enhance your skills, this course has something for you.
Moreover, the course offers practical, hands-on experience. This ensures you're ready to tackle real-world challenges. By the end, you'll have a portfolio of projects to showcase your skills. This can significantly boost your career prospects.
So, are you ready to take the plunge into full-stack web development? Enroll in this course today and start your journey from basics to deployment. Your future in web development awaits!